i c r solutions in Gruinart, Isle Of Islay
-
- 1
-
Email
-
Reviews
I C R Solutions
Local Cash Registers & Check-out Equipment in Gruinart, Isle Of Islay01463 23767801463 237678226.7 miles
1 - 1 of 1
Loading more results...
